Understanding Testosterone Replacement Treatment



Testosterone Substitute Therapy (TRT) is a medical therapy designed to deal with reduced testosterone degrees in men, a condition called hypogonadism. This treatment aims to recover testosterone degrees to a regular variety, thereby easing symptoms connected with reduced testosterone, such as exhaustion, lowered libido, and mood modifications. TRT can be provided via numerous approaches, including injections, transdermal patches, gels, and pellets, with each method offering unique benefits and downsides.


The medical diagnosis of hypogonadism typically involves an extensive examination that consists of scientific signs and symptoms and laboratory evaluations of lotion testosterone degrees. It is vital for medical care specialists to validate reduced testosterone degrees with repeated measurements, as normal fluctuations can occur throughout the day.


Before beginning TRT, an extensive case history and physical exam are vital to eliminate contraindications and evaluate potential threats. People need to be notified regarding the significance of monitoring throughout treatment, as testosterone levels, hematocrit, and prostate-specific antigen (PSA) levels might need periodic evaluation. Recognizing the effects of TRT, including potential adverse effects, is crucial for educated decision-making, ensuring that clients can weigh the benefits versus the dangers successfully.


Potential Advantages of TRT



The repair of testosterone levels via Testosterone Replacement Therapy (TRT) can bring about many potential advantages for guys experiencing hypogonadism. Among the most significant benefits is the improvement in sex-related function. Lots of individuals report improved libido, boosted erectile function, and general sexual contentment complying with therapy.


Furthermore, TRT might add to increased muscular tissue mass and strength, which can be especially advantageous for older men or those struggling with age-related muscle loss. Enhanced body make-up usually results in lowered fat mass, promoting general physical wellness and well-being.


One more remarkable benefit is the improvement of state of mind and cognitive function. Many researches have demonstrated that guys undertaking TRT experience reductions in signs of clinical depression and anxiousness, alongside enhanced cognitive quality and emphasis.


Furthermore, TRT has been linked to better bone density, minimizing the risk of fractures and osteoporosis, which are essential issues for aging guys. Improved power degrees and total vigor are additionally frequently reported, allowing individuals to engage more actively in daily activities and exercise programs.


Typical Threats and Negative Effects



While Testosterone Replacement Therapy (TRT) provides different benefits, it is vital to understand the side results and usual threats linked with therapy. People undergoing TRT might experience a variety of damaging results, several of which can be substantial.

Additionally, TRT might bring about hormone discrepancies, leading to gynecomastia (enlarged bust cells in guys), mood swings, and impatience. Acne and oily skin are additionally typical, as testosterone can stimulate sweat gland task




Some people may experience sleep apnea, leading or aggravating current conditions to brand-new problems. TRT can adversely affect fertility, as it might suppress sperm manufacturing.


Various other prospective threats include liver poisoning, particularly with specific forms of testosterone, and a boosted threat of prostate problems, consisting of benign prostatic hyperplasia and prostate cancer cells.

Who Should Take Into Consideration TRT



People experiencing signs of low testosterone, such as fatigue, lowered sex drive, or mood disruptions, must think about Testosterone Replacement Treatment (TRT) as a prospective treatment alternative. TRT may be particularly beneficial for males over the age of 30, as testosterone levels normally decline with age, frequently bring about different physical and psychological concerns.


In enhancement to age-related decline, individuals with details medical conditions, such as hypogonadism, might likewise be prime candidates for TRT. Hypogonadism is identified by the body's failure to generate appropriate testosterone levels, causing symptoms that can significantly impact quality of life. In addition, guys that have experienced particular medical treatments, such as chemotherapy or radiation, which detrimentally impact testosterone production, might also locate TRT to be an appropriate alternative.
